FAM. 57. LYMEXYLONIDAE.—_Elongate beetles, with soft integuments, front and
middle coxae exserted, longitudinal in position; tarsi slender,
five-jointed; antennae short, serrate, but rather broad._ Although there
are only twenty or thirty species of this family, they occur in most parts
of the world, and are remarkable on account of their habit of drilling
cylindrical holes in hard wood, after the manner of Anobiidae. The larva of
_Lymexylon navale_ was formerly very injurious to timber used for
constructing ships, but of late years its ravages appear to have been of
little importance. The genus _Atractocerus_ consists of a few species of
very abnormal {255}Coleoptera, the body being elongate and vermiform, the
elytra reduced to small, functionless appendages, while the wings are
ample, not folded, but traversed by strong longitudinal nervures, and with
only one or two transverse nervures. Owing to the destruction of our
forests the two British Lymexylonidae—_L. navale_ and _Hylecoetus
dermestoides_—are now very rarely met with.

FAM. 58. DASCILLIDAE.—_Small or moderate-sized beetles, with rather flimsy
integuments, antennae either serrate, filiform, or even made flabellate by
long appendages; front coxae elongate, greatly exserted; abdomen with five
mobile ventral segments; tarsi five-jointed._ This is one of the most
neglected and least known of all the families of Coleoptera, and one of the
most difficult to classify; though always placed amongst the Serricornia,
it is more nearly allied to Parnidae and Byrrhidae, that are placed in
Clavicornia, than it is to any of the ordinary families of Serricornia. It
is probable that careful study will show that it is not natural as at
present constituted, and that the old families, Dascillidae and Cyphonidae,
now comprised in it, will have to be separated. Only about 400 species are
at present known; but as nearly 100 of these have been detected in New
Zealand, and 17 in Britain, doubtless the numbers in other parts of the
world will prove very considerable, these Insects having been neglected on
account of their unattractive exterior, and fragile structure. The few
larvae known are of three or four kinds. That of _Dascillus cervinus_ is
subterranean, and is believed to live on roots; in form it is somewhat like
a Lamellicorn larva, but is straight, and has a large head. Those of the
Cyphonides are aquatic, and are remarkable for possessing antennae
consisting of a great many joints (Fig. 132, A). Tournier describes the
